Houses of the Irish Aristocracy

Birr Castle, Ireland

September 19–29, 2013
Visit the grand estates of Ireland at a lovely time of year, not as tourists, but as guests of their ancestral owners. Enjoy hosted visits with Lord Ross at Birr Castle and the Duke of Abercorn at Baronscourt. Admire the country landscapes for which Ireland is famous. A stay in Dublin will add a touch of urban glamour to the experience. Highlights include a curatorial tour of the National Gallery; a private visit to author Helen Dillon's home, which features one of the finest city gardens in the world; and a gala dinner at Castletown House, Ireland's largest and earliest Palladian-style villa.
